Ingredients
- 1.75 oz white rum
- 1 oz passion fruit juice
- 0.5 oz lime juice
- 1 oz coconut water
- 0.25 oz simple syrup (1:1)
- as needed crushed ice
- 1 piece lime wheel

Instructions
- Step 1: Fill a shaker halfway with crushed ice. Add 1.75 oz white rum, 1 oz passion fruit juice, 0.5 oz fresh lime juice, 1 oz coconut water, and 0.25 oz simple syrup.
- Step 2: Shake vigorously for 15 seconds until the shaker feels icy cold.
- Step 3: Fill a Collins glass with crushed ice to the top.
- Step 4: Strain the cocktail into the prepared glass, allowing the crushed ice to mingle with the drink.
- Step 5: Garnish with a lime wheel pierced on the rim and a small sprig of mint for aroma.
